According to the public record, 10, Park Road, Kenilworth is a period house with 839 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 151 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 10, Park Road, Kenilworth is £306,728 and the estimated rental value is £1,677 per month.
Park Road, Kenilworth, CV8 is located in the borough of Warwick within the CV8 postal district.
10, Park Road, Kenilworth has no recent1 records in the the Land Registry and a single entry in the EPC database dated December 2009.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 10, Park Road, Kenilworth is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£322,065 and a rental value of £1,761 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£285,257 and a rental value of £1,560 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 10 Park Road Kenilworth has increased by an estimated £1,035 (0.3%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£43 per month (2.5%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.6%.

10, Park Road, Kenilworth has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 16 Dec 2009.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 10, Park Road, Kenilworth was last sold on 1st November 2002 for £135,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 3 sales since 1995.
